One of the better and more serious examples of a "pink gin" with pleasing citrus and floral notes, but these are somewhat dominated by peppery spice (grains of paradise, pink peppercorns and cardamom). This gin is the result of the passion for all things Provence and is created using skills and knowledge that extend from a 100 year old distillery in the heart of Provence to the busy gin bars of London, the home of modern craft gin.Focusing on a love of Provence in the south of France, this elegant dry gin is distilled in the region and includes local basil, fennel, eucalyptus, thyme, pink grapefruit, and mint among its selection of 12 botanicals. There is a slightly herby taste to the gin, and you may even note the rosemary and thyme if you look for it.

This pink gin provides a zesty freshness with a faintly sweet and floral taste, juxtaposed with an assertive spice. Delicate garden mint dances on the palate, while the presence of juniper and liquorice adds a touch of floral elegance. By blending the Provençal herbs and citrus with the traditional gin botanicals this unique rosé dry gin has a great balance between a typical juniper gin but complemented by Provençal herbs, citrus, mint, and aniseed notes.

Mistral Gin is distilled in Provence and six of the twelve botanicals used in its production are native to the region.

A far cry from the transitory “summer drink”, MistralGin has all the strengths of an exceptional gin. Launched in 2018, Mistral Gin is a rosé dry gin named after the strong 'Mistral' wind which blows in winter and spring in the Provence region of south eastern France.
